If you have binoculars, look toward the southern cliffs to see desert bighorn sheep, which have been reintroduced into Zion National Park. East Temple looms to the north, while to the west spreads a panorama highlighted by Bridge Mountain, the West Temple, the Towers of the Virgin and the Streaked Wall. It then weaves across the slickrock and between pinyon pines to reach Canyon Overlook, which is the trail’s real stunner. The path ultimately emerges onto a hilltop covered with hoodoos, or pillars of eroded stone. (Despite its short length, the trail earns its “moderate” difficulty designation.) There’s also a nice shaded alcove (with ferns growing out of the walls) that offers a bit of a break from the otherwise exposed path. Along the route to the overview, you’ll get an impressive glimpse of the Pine Creek slot canyon. Starting across the street from the parking area on Highway 9 just east of the tunnel, the trail begins with a collection of stone steps north of the road. Directions to the Trailhead: The trailhead for this hike is on Highway 9, about a 20-minute drive from Springdale.
